LLM Scholarships 2017 At University College London

Scholarship

The value of each of these scholarships is £5,000.

Important Dates

The application deadline is  20th January 2017.

Eligibility

The Faculty currently offers the following scholarships for the LLM, to overseas applicants from outside the European Union, except the Master of the Rolls Scholarship which is open to all students from Commonwealth countries.

  • Five Bentham Scholarships
  • The Master of the Rolls Scholarship for Commonwealth Students
  • The John Carr Scholarship for students from Africa and the Caribbean
  • The Sir Frederick Pollock Scholarship for students from North America
  • The Sir John Salmond Scholarship for students from Australia and New Zealand
  • The Chief Justice Scholarship for students from India

Nationality : International students can apply for LLM Scholarships.

How to Apply

There is no application for the scholarships. Applicants will be automatically considered for the scholarships that they are eligible for if they are offered a place on the LLM. The Scholarships will be based on academic merit using the application submitted for the LLM programme.

About University College London

UCL was established in 1826 to open up education in England for the first time to students of any race, class or religion. UCL was also the first university to welcome female students on equal terms with men.
Academic excellence and conducting research that addresses real-world problems inform our ethos to this day.
